Museumsinspektør og madhistoriker Bettina Buhl fra Det Grønne Museum har været historisk madkonsulent på TV2’s populære serie “Badehotellet”. Bettina har udvalgt nogle spændende serveringer, der har haft betydning for serien. Under hver servering vil der være fortællinger om Badehotellerne i Danmark, arbejdet med at tilberede mad til “det bedre borgerskab”, og om synet på det sunde liv ved og i havet.
Some themes have been selected – each theme has different stories and servings that suit the decade in question:
The Bath Hotel: The Happy 1920s and the Troubled 1930s.
